Sunil Talwar, 73, died October 21, 2022, with his family by his side in Glendale Heights, Illinois. He was born June 4, 1949, in Amritsar, Punjab to Raj Kumar and Yogindra Vati Talwar.
He spent the last 7 years bravely battling Multiple System Atrophy (MSA) and remained a fighter until the end.
A memorial service will be held at McCauley-Sullivan Funeral Home & Crematorium in Bolingbrook, Illinois on October 23, 2022.
He graduated from Punjab University Department of Pharmaceutical Sciences and Drug Research in Chandigarh and relocated to the United States in 1976. He married the love of his life Neeta in 1978, They ultimately settled in Glendale Heights, Illinois, where they raised their three children Rishi, Kunal and Heena. Mr. Talwar was a Pharmacist at Bethany Hospital for more than 30 years and worked at various other Chicagoland hospitals during his esteemed career. He was tremendously dedicated to his work and was respected in his field.
His favorite thing to do was spend time with family and friends, and he never stopped smiling. He had a very active friend circle and spent time with them most weekends. He had a vibrant personality and loved dancing, playing cards, and old Bollywood movies. He was a tremendously dedicated father and husband and was a pillar in the lives of all three of his children.
Mr. Talwar is survived by his wife Neeta; his children Rishi, Kunal, and Heena; their spouses Reena and Rachna; his 4 grandchildren Aryssa, Lyla, Kayson and Emilene.
He was preceded in death by his parents Raj Kumar and Yogindra Vati Talwar.
